json编写用户注册页面
时间: 2023-11-16 08:00:06 浏览: 25
以下是一个简单的用户注册页面的 JSON 编写示例:
```json
{
"title": "用户注册",
"fields": [
{
"label": "用户名",
"type": "text",
"name": "username",
"required": true
},
{
"label": "密码",
"type": "password",
"name": "password",
"required": true
},
{
"label": "确认密码",
"type": "password",
"name": "confirm_password",
"required": true
},
{
"label": "电子邮件",
"type": "email",
"name": "email",
"required": true
},
{
"label": "年龄",
"type": "number",
"name": "age"
},
{
"label": "性别",
"type": "radio",
"name": "gender",
"options": [
{
"label": "男",
"value": "male"
},
{
"label": "女",
"value": "female"
}
]
},
{
"label": "兴趣爱好",
"type": "checkbox",
"name": "hobbies",
"options": [
{
"label": "阅读",
"value": "reading"
},
{
"label": "音乐",
"value": "music"
},
{
"label": "旅游",
"value": "travel"
}
]
},
{
"label": "个人简介",
"type": "textarea",
"name": "profile",
"maxlength": 500
}
],
"submit_button_label": "注册"
}
```
这个 JSON 文件描述了一个包含多个表单字段的用户注册页面。每个字段都有一个标签、一个输入类型、一个名称和其他可选属性。在提交按钮下方还有一个可选的取消按钮。
该示例中的字段类型包括文本、密码、电子邮件、数字、单选框、复选框和文本区域。您可以根据需要添加或删除字段类型。
注意,这只是一个简单的示例,实际的用户注册页面需要更多的验证和安全性措施来保护用户数据。